Transaction fae8726e07e3f515dbef60f8cfd5b8ed2e390eca44b162e6b0658642b2223c77
1 Input
2 Outputs
- fae8726e07e3f515dbef60f8cfd5b8ed2e390eca44b162e6b0658642b2223c77:0
- fae8726e07e3f515dbef60f8cfd5b8ed2e390eca44b162e6b0658642b2223c77:1
value 100000000
address 3BMEXAbSVu8frTUcrN6DzAWP4DzpUenZWX
value 1832780677
address 1AHRHKQFPRz484ccs3p9CDgyj1Myq9VNW6